I got a few Amazon gift cards for Christmas, so I bought myself a pack of Series 3 Webkinz Trading Cards and a pack of Series 4 Webkinz Trading Cards. Since I’ve talked quite a bit about Series 2, I thought I’d talk about these boxes and the changes that Ganz made when they released Series 3 and 4.
One change you’ll notice right away is the addition of a sticker card. In Series 3 and 4, each pack has a card with three or four different stickers on it. There are pets, clothing items, recipe foods and logo stickers, just to name a few. Here’s a look at some of the sticker cards I got the other day:
Another difference is that each feature code card only has one code. In Series 1 and 2, each feature code card could come with up to 4 codes. This might seem disappointing at first, and to some extent, it is a downside to Series 3 and 4.
The upside, though, is that the quality of the prizes in Series 3 and 4 is much higher.There aren’t any Wshop items like there are in Series 1 and 2. There also aren’t any recipe foods or kinzcash.
Here are some examples of the kinds of prizes you’ll unlock with the Series 3 and Series 4 Webkinz Trading Cards:
In fact, in the Series 4 Webkinz Trading Cards, you can even unlock a pair of Nafaria’s purple slippers! These are the “slips” that so many Webkinz players are trying to trade for!
A third difference that you’ll notice is that Series 3 and 4 each offer the chance of winning a very special and rare virtual pet. With Series 3 it is the Magical Retriever. With Series 4 it’s the Mystical Panda. I haven’t ever won either of these pets, but here’s a picture I found of what they look like:
